Great work @TheStrokeAssoc This report highlights a really concerning picture of Stroke care in a Covid-19 world. Stroke is the 3rd largest cause of death and the biggest cause of adult disability in the UK and we risk going backwards as a nation in addressing this.
Today we publish the Stroke Recoveries at Risk report. It’s based upon the responses of almost 2000 people affected by stroke. It shows that stroke care is on the precipice of a national crisis and risks thousands of stroke survivor’s hard-earned recoveries slipping backwards.

A small extract from my recent blog - Feedback (no matter how clear, personalised or actionable) is broadly worthless if the person receiving it is not feedback literate - and we should not assume this is a skill we "just have" - it needs to be taught and nurtured #edchat
